f10c638100 s4-messaging: Fill in the whole server_id in all use cases
This started per https://bugzilla.samba.org/show_bug.cgi?id=8872#c4
and avoids any possible collision with a different process.

We also need to ensure that across a Samba installation on a single
node that id.vnn is the same.  Samba4 previously used 0, while Samba3
used NONCLUSTER_VNN.  When a message is sent between these 'different'
nodes, the error NT_STATUS_INVALID_DEVICE_REQUEST is raised.

Andrew Bartlett

b8055132b1 s4-messaging: Use generate_random() to get a unique ID for messaging clients
The call to random() resulted in duplicate values for s3fs configurations
which, due to the forked child, all started with the same random seed.

A future improvement would be to move to a proven unique value.

Andrew Bartlett

2d21fe079f s4-messaging: fixed the removal of messaging sockets in child tasks
when a child task exits we were firing a destructor on any inherited
messaging contexts, which could trigger a removal of the parents
message socket and messaging database entry.

This adds a new auto_remove flag to imessaging_init(), and exposes the
cleanup code for use by the stream service.
